On the premium uncapped account Afrihost does look better as it doesn't have a AUP threshold. If you are going to used night surfer data Afrihost also looks better than the uncapped options but if you don't uncapped seems more favourable (If you only stream and upload during the day from say 8am to 10pm).

The home uncapped account however, doesn't look better to me. Only a R2 saving, AUP is 30 gigs less than MWEB. Also the MWEB threshold only applies toward downloads, not uploads. I don't know if that is true for Afrihost account as well. The Afrihost account does however state that it will only throttle you while the network is under strain, which is nice later in the day though.

Simple solution

Go to Axxess.

8mbps line with 200gig data is +- R690.00. Excl Telkom's double charge for the voice line.
8mbps line with 100gig data is +- R510.00. Again ditto
8mbps line with 150gig data is +- R620.00. Again ditto

They have a 3 month roll over period pertaining to un-used data. MEANING... If you have a 200gig capped account, whatever is not used rolls over to the next month for 3 months... and so forth.
